Understanding Short - Circuits
First off, what exactly is a short - circuit? A short - circuit occurs when an electrical current takes an unintended path, usually because of a low - resistance connection between two points in a circuit that aren't supposed to be connected. This can happen due to damaged insulation, loose connections, or foreign objects getting into the electrical system.
In a car, a short - circuit can cause a fuse to blow, which is actually a safety mechanism to prevent more serious damage. But if the short - circuit isn't fixed, it can lead to overheating, fires, or damage to sensitive electronic components. And that's where auto connectors come in.
How Auto Connectors Prevent Short - Circuits
Proper Insulation
One of the most basic ways auto connectors prevent short - circuits is through proper insulation. The materials used in the connector housing are designed to be good electrical insulators. For example, many auto connectors are made from high - quality plastics that have excellent dielectric properties. These materials prevent the flow of electricity between adjacent pins or terminals, ensuring that the electrical current stays within its intended path.

Secure Connections
Another important factor is the quality of the connection itself. Auto connectors are designed to provide a secure and stable connection between different parts of the electrical system. When a connector is properly mated, the pins and sockets fit together tightly, creating a low - resistance path for the electrical current.

Protection Against Environmental Factors
Cars are exposed to a wide range of environmental conditions, and these can have a significant impact on the electrical system. Moisture, for example, can cause corrosion on the connector pins, which can lead to increased resistance and eventually short - circuits.
To combat this, many auto connectors are designed to be weatherproof. They have seals and gaskets that prevent water and other contaminants from entering the connector. Overcurrent Protection
Some auto connectors are also designed with built - in overcurrent protection features. These can include fuses or circuit breakers that automatically interrupt the electrical current if it exceeds a certain level. This helps prevent short - circuits from causing damage to the electrical system.
For example, in high - power applications, such as the electrical system for the car's engine or lighting, overcurrent protection is essential. If a short - circuit occurs, the fuse or circuit breaker will trip, cutting off the power and preventing further damage.

The Importance of Regular Maintenance
Even with high - quality auto connectors, regular maintenance is still important to prevent short - circuits. This includes checking the connectors for signs of damage, such as cracked insulation or loose pins. If any issues are found, the connectors should be replaced immediately.
It's also a good idea to keep the connectors clean. Dirt and debris can accumulate on the connectors over time, which can increase the risk of short - circuits. Using a clean, dry cloth to wipe the connectors can help prevent this.
